Business Administration Wages Near Springfield

Springfield is part of the Springfield, MA metro area (BLS area code 44140). Where MSA-level wages are published, the table below shows MSA medians; otherwise it falls back to Massachusetts statewide.

OccupationMedian WageSourceCOL-Adjusted (US=100)
General and Operations Manager$102,450Springfield, MA$106,608
Administrative Services Manager$93,820Springfield, MA$97,627
Financial Manager$164,790Springfield, MA$171,478
Human Resources Manager$134,800Springfield, MA$140,271
Management Analyst$112,570Springfield, MA$117,138
Project Management Specialist$97,620Springfield, MA$101,582
Accountant or Auditor$81,750Springfield, MA$85,068
Training and Development Specialist$56,080Springfield, MA$58,356
Office and Administrative Support Supervisor$65,860Springfield, MA$68,533

Source: BLS, May 2024 Occupational Employment and Wage Statistics. The U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ics publishes wage data at the metro (MSA) and state level – not by individual city.

What are the highest-paying business administration roles near Springfield?

Based on BLS OEWS May 2024 wage data, the top-paying business administration-related roles near Springfield are: Financial Manager ($164,790), Human Resources Manager ($134,800), Management Analyst ($112,570). These reflect MSA-level medians where published, with Massachusetts statewide fallback for occupations not reported at the metro level.
